Evolution of Windows

The journey of Windows began in the 1980s with its initial release, Windows 1.0. Since then, Microsoft has continually innovated and improved its operating system, releasing several versions with enhanced features and capabilities. Milestones such as Windows 95, Windows XP, and Windows 7 marked significant advancements in user experience and functionality, paving the way for modern iterations like Windows 10 and the latest, Windows 11.

Popular Windows Versions

Among the plethora of Windows versions, Windows 10 stands out as one of the most widely adopted iterations. Its seamless integration of features like Cortana, virtual desktops, and the Start menu revitalized the Windows experience for users. Recently, Microsoft introduced Windows 11, with a redesigned interface, enhanced gaming capabilities, and improved performance, catering to the evolving needs of users.

Disadvantages of Using Windows

Despite its popularity, Windows is not without its drawbacks. Its susceptibility to viruses and malware poses a significant security risk to users, necessitating the use of additional security measures. Moreover, the licensing costs associated with Windows can be a deterrent for budget-conscious consumers. Additionally, resource-intensive tasks may strain system resources, impacting performance.

Windows in Business Environments

In enterprise environments, Windows serves as a robust platform for business operations, offering comprehensive solutions tailored to organizational needs. With features like Active Directory, Group Policy, and enterprise-grade security protocols, Windows facilitates seamless management and deployment across large-scale infrastructures. Moreover, productivity tools such as Microsoft Office enhance collaboration and streamline workflows, contributing to enhanced efficiency.
